There is a yellow wire underneath the sterring column. Put a voltage meter there while cranking her up to see what is the voltage there while cranking. I had this problem over and over when it's hot. Replacing the starter only helped a while, then the problem came back again.
Detail: when I cranked, that wire only has less than 8v, when the problem occurs. When it's starts ok, that wire should have 11+ volts if I remember right.
